Renormalization group approach to lattice gauge field theories. Pt. 2
Description
The fluctuation field integral, constructed in Part I, is represented by the exponentiated cluster expansion. It is proved that the terms of the expansion satisfy the inductive assumptions. This completes the construction of the sequence of effective actions in the small field approximation. (orig.)
